Article: DFW International Airport Supports Provisions in Homeland Security Bill Addressing Airport Security; Providing Flexibility for Airport Security Modifications Saves Passengers Hours in Ticket Lines.

DFW INTERNATIONAL AIRPORT, Texas -- DFW International Airport voiced its strong support today for the provisions recently added to the Homeland Security bill. The specific legislation provides flexibility for the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) and airports to meet the federally mandated requirement for screening all checked baggage for explosives.

"This amendment stays tough on airport security while assuring millions of tax dollars are not wasted in a band-aid solution and millions of air travelers are not waiting hours to simply check a bag," says Jeff Fegan, CEO of DFW Airport.
